Lemon Burst is an exclusive Jackson & Perkins floribunda rose that brings bright color, rich fragrance, and elegant form together in one radiant plant. Blooming heavily in late spring and continuing in repeat flushes through the season, Lemon Burst begins with pointed ovoid buds that open singly or in small clusters. Each very full, 3-inch cupped bloom boasts an extraordinary 80 to 115 petals, creating a lush, old-fashioned look in a classic shade of clear, vibrant yellow. With medium-long stems and a moderate fruity fragrance, these flowers are ideal for cutting, offering both visual charm and refreshing scent indoors.
Beyond its impressive blooms, Lemon Burst makes a strong statement in the landscape. This medium-tall floribunda forms a bushy, upright, and slightly spreading plant clothed in medium glossy foliage that first emerges in a lighter green shade before deepening as it matures. The foliage provides a clean, polished backdrop that enhances the brilliance of the yellow blooms. With good disease resistance and vigorous growth, Lemon Burst maintains its health and beauty throughout the growing season, making it an excellent choice for gardeners of all experience levels. Its classic coloring pairs beautifully with perennials such as lavender, nepeta, or deep purple salvia, and it shines when grouped in beds or repeated along borders.
Lemon Burst thrives in full sun and well-drained soil, responding well to regular watering during establishment and seasonal feeding to support continuous blooming. | Genus | Rosa |
| Species | hybrida |
| Variety | 'JACcaspepace' - Bedard |
| Zone | 5 - 9 |
| Bloom Start to End | Late Spring - Late Fall |
| Habit | Upright |
| Height | 4 ft |
| Width | 3 ft |
| Bloom Size | 3 in |
| Petal Count | 115 |
| Item Form | Bareroot Grafted |
| Additional Characteristics | Repeat Bloomer, Grafted, Bloom First Year |
| Bloom Color | Yellow |
| Bud Shape | Ovoid, Pointed |
| Flower Shape | Old-fashioned, Cupped |
| Foliage Color | Medium Green, Glossy |
| Fragrance | Fruity, Moderate |
| Light Requirements | Full Sun |
| Moisture Requirements | Moist, well-drained |
| Resistance | Disease Resistant |
| Soil Tolerance | Normal, loamy |
